About the role: The Senior Payroll Specialist is a critical member of the accounting team responsible for processing GoHealth’s payroll accurately and timely.  This role owns responsibilities relating to all aspects of the payroll process for all compensation plans in the organization.  This role assists the Payroll Manager by having extensive knowledge of payroll processes and procedures and assists with providing payroll related advice, guidance and support to all employees and managers.  The Senior Payroll Specialist serves as the payroll point of contact in the absence of the Payroll Manager and works to promote the financial integrity and operational efficiency of the organization through accurate processing of payroll.

What you’ll do:

  • Implement, review and maintain payroll processing systems to ensure timely and accurate processing of payroll transactions including salaries, benefits, garnishments, taxes, and other deductions.
  • Review employee time & attendance to ensure accurate payroll transactions for non-exempt employees.
  • Ensure accurate and timely processing of payroll updates including new hires, terminations, and changes to pay rates.
  • Prepare and maintain accurate records and reports of payroll transactions.
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local payroll, wage, and hour laws and best practices.
  • Maintain accurate and timely documentation and support, including documentation of analytical review procedures performed
  • Identify and recommend updates to payroll processing procedures.
  • Perform Payroll and Bonus accrual balance sheet reconciliations monthly.
  • Create ad-hoc payroll/headcount analytics review for management.
  • Assist in quarterly and annual audits of financial statements.
  • Perform all internal controls as prescribed by the Company’s SOX environment.
  • Strong project management skills. Demonstrate ability to manage multiple projects and requests.
